Multiple Brush Fires

Around 12:10 on June 4th, 2021 Adams County Fire Rescue responded to reported brush fire in the area of westbound I-270 to westbound I-76, and at York St. Crews arrived and found several fires burning along I-76 and I-270 that burned about 1 to 2 acres, the highway was closed in both directions between Washington St. & York St. Another fire was found at E. 7oth Ave. & Broadway near Twin Lakes Park, and that one was quickly put out. No structures were threatened and no injuries were reported. Additional information provided by Adams County Fire Rescue

Units on Scene:

Adams County Fire Rescue: Battalion Chief 11, Engine 11, Truck 11, Truck 14 & Brush 13

South Adams County Fire Department: Brush 24 (Squad 22 Crew), & Truck 24

Thornton Fire Department: Brush 74

North Metro Fire Rescue District: Brush 67 

Adams County Sheriff
